Best Oyster Bay Public Middle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 219 students in Oyster Bay, NY.
The top-ranked public middle school in Oyster Bay, NY is Oyster Bay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Oyster Bay, NY public middle school have an average math proficiency score of 57% (versus the New York public middle school average of 51%), and reading proficiency score of 52% (versus the 51% statewide average). Middle schools in Oyster Bay have an average ranking of 7/10, which is in the top 50% of New York public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 34%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the New York public middle school average of 63% (majority Hispanic).
